Sharapova, Serena fit for Brisbane

champion Sharapova pulled out of an exhibition match against Caroline Wozniacki scheduled for today in Seoul because of a sore collarbone. But the Russian, along with Williams, is one of the biggest draws in women’s tennis, and is due to arrive for the December 30-January 6 tournament tomorrow.

Sharapova withdrew from the Australian Open warm-up event last year. Williams, who won a fifth Wimbledon title, Olympic singles gold and a fourth US Open crown in 2012, also pulled out of an exhibition against China’s Li Na in Thailand last week.

However, the American can participate in Brisbane following toe surgery.
“It’s great that they’re both going to be fit to play the first tournament of the year,” tournament organiser Cameron Pearson said. — Supertennis.
